Bank (IZhO14_bank) |

#include <bits/stdc++.h>
using namespace std;
#define forw(i,a,b) for(ll i=a;i<=b;i++)
#define forb(i,a,b) for(ll i=a;i>=b;i--)
#define fi first
#define se second
#define pb push_back
#define pu push
#define all(a) a.begin(),a.end()
#define getbit(mask,i) ((mask>>(i))&1)
#define getnum(i) (1<<(i))
#define add(a,b) (a)=((a)+(b))%mod
#define minimize(a,b) (a)=min((a),(b))
typedef long long int ll;
typedef pair<int,int> pii;
typedef pair<ll,ll> pll;
const ll maxN=2e6+5;
const ll mod=1e9+7;
const ll oo=1e18;
const int tx[2]={0,1};
const int ty[2]={1,0};
ll n,m,a[22],b[22];
pll dp[maxN];
pll cmp(pll a, pll b)
{
if (a.fi>b.fi) return a;
return b;
}
void solve()
{
cin>>n>>m;
forw(i,1,n)
cin>>a[i];
forw(i,1,m)
cin>>b[i];
forw(mask,1,(1<<m)-1) dp[mask].fi=-1;
forw(mask,1,(1<<m)-1)
forw(i,1,m)
{
if ((mask&(1<<(i-1)))==0) continue;
ll prev=mask^(1<<(i-1));
if (dp[prev].fi==-1) continue;
ll pos=dp[prev].fi;
ll val=dp[prev].se+b[i];
if (val<a[pos+1])
dp[mask]=cmp(dp[mask],{pos,val});
if (val==a[pos+1])
dp[mask]=cmp(dp[mask],{pos+1,0});
}
forw(mask,1,(1<<m)-1)
if (dp[mask].fi==n)
{
cout<<"YES";
return;
}
cout<<"NO";
return;
}
int main()
{
ios::sync_with_stdio(0);
cin.tie(0);
//freopen("bruh.inp","r",stdin);
//freopen("bruh.out","w",stdout);
int t=1; //cin>>t;
while(t--)
solve();
return 0;
}
